The Quick Answer

Voice typing is faster for first drafts of long-form text (120-150 WPM equivalent vs 50-80 WPM keyboard). Keyboard typing is better for code, editing, formatting, short messages, and noisy environments. The best approach for most people is a hybrid: voice for first drafts, keyboard for editing.

Speed Comparison

Raw output speed: voice vs keyboard.

MethodSpeedAccuracyBest For
Voice Typing120-150 WPM95-98%Long-form first drafts
Fast Keyboard80-120 WPM97-99%All-around use
Average Keyboard40-60 WPM93-97%General typing
Hunt and Peck20-35 WPM85-95%Casual use

Voice typing produces text faster than even the fastest keyboard typists. Speaking at 120-150 words per minute is natural for most adults, while typing at that speed requires years of practice. However, speed isn't the only factor — accuracy, editability, and environment all matter.

When Voice Typing Wins

Scenarios where dictation is clearly better.

Long-Form First Drafts

Writing articles, essays, or reports: voice typing lets you get ideas down at the speed of thought. The first draft will need editing, but the raw content production is 2-3x faster than typing. Many professional writers dictate first drafts.

Hands-Free Situations

When cooking, driving (with appropriate safety), exercising, or doing other hands-busy activities, voice typing is the only option. Modern speech recognition is accurate enough for practical use in quiet environments.

Accessibility

For people with physical disabilities, repetitive strain injuries, or conditions that make typing difficult, voice typing provides access to written communication that would otherwise be impossible.

Rapid Ideation

Brainstorming, mind-mapping, and free-writing benefit from voice typing because it removes the speed bottleneck between thought and text. Ideas flow faster when you can speak them instead of type them.

When Keyboard Typing Wins

Scenarios where the keyboard is still king.

Code and Technical Writing

Programming, markup, and technical documents require precise syntax that voice recognition struggles with. Brackets, semicolons, indentation, and variable names are difficult to dictate accurately. Keyboard typing remains essential for code.

Editing and Revision

Editing existing text is much faster with a keyboard than with voice. Moving cursors, selecting text, copying/pasting, and making precise changes are keyboard-optimized operations. Voice editing is improving but not yet competitive.

Noisy Environments

Voice typing requires relative quiet. In offices, coffee shops, or public spaces, background noise degrades recognition accuracy. Keyboard typing works anywhere regardless of noise level.

Short Messages

Emails, chat messages, and short documents are often faster to type than to dictate. The overhead of starting voice recognition, speaking, and reviewing makes voice typing less efficient for short texts.

The Hybrid Approach

Using both methods for maximum productivity.

The most productive approach combines voice and keyboard: dictate first drafts, then edit with the keyboard. This leverages the strengths of each method — voice for raw content production, keyboard for precision editing. Many professional writers and content creators use this hybrid workflow.

A typical hybrid workflow: 1) Dictate the first draft using voice typing (10-15 minutes for a 1,000-word draft). 2) Switch to keyboard for editing, formatting, and polishing (15-20 minutes). 3) Total time: 25-35 minutes for a polished 1,000-word document. Compare this to 40-60 minutes for keyboard-only writing. The hybrid approach saves 30-40% of writing time.

Frequently Asked Questions

Is voice typing faster than keyboard typing?

Yes, for first drafts. Voice typing produces 120-150 WPM equivalent, while even fast typists reach 80-120 WPM. However, voice-typed text needs more editing, so total time savings depends on editing complexity. For short texts, keyboard is often faster overall.

Can voice typing replace keyboard typing?

Not completely. Voice typing excels at first drafts but struggles with code, editing, formatting, and noisy environments. The keyboard remains essential for precision work. The best approach combines both methods.

How accurate is modern voice typing?

Google's speech recognition achieves 95-98% accuracy in quiet conditions with clear speech. Accuracy drops in noisy environments, with accents, or with technical vocabulary. It's good enough for first drafts but still needs human review.
